What are some top RV sites near Rougegoutte?
Base de Loisirs du Lac de la Moselotte is a favorite choice for your stay near Rougegoutte, featuring free self parking and free WiFi. If you've fallen in love with the idea of a home on wheels, you might enjoy the barbecue grills and playground available at this campground. Onsite accommodations feature a kitchenette with a fridge, a stovetop, and a microwave. Other recommended RV parks include Huttopia Wattwiller and Camping Les Castors - Cabanes Insolites.
